    • @robertfolz4582
      @robertfolz4582 3 роки тому +1

      Or copper braid. It absorbs the solder when heated at the point where you are trying to remove solder. I like this method better than a solder sucker but both work.

    They use lead free solder, you can add leaded solder as you heat up with your solder gun to get it to flow, use a solder wick to get the lead free solder removed, once all solder is gone just replace with lead solder.
